Wstępna charakterystyka geologiczna i paleobotaniczna mokradła w Kopytkowie na tle analizy współczesnych warunków wodnych i szaty roślinnej (dolina Biebrzy, NE Polska)

Journal Title: Acta Geographica Lodziensia - Year 2016, Vol 105, Issue

Abstract

The article presents the results of geological and palaeobotanical studies of the Kopytkowo swamp, located in the Middle Biebrza Basin. The work was carried out in the vicinity of a measure point for streams of greenhouse gases in Kopyt - kowo. The basin of the described swamp developed as a result of a cut-off of a river channel and a subsequent flooding of a part of the lower Biebrza. The deposit is composed mainly of organic silt. The subsurface layer is composed of sedge peat. The waters contained in the studied deposit display a strong genetic connection to underground waters and a limited connection to rainwater. Currently there are two dominant plant communities in the immediate vicinity of the measure point: an assemblage of high sedges and an extended patch of reed along the Kopytówka
